Unraveling the Secret of Bitcoin Network Node Count
As a single Bitcoin Core (BTC) node, you have limited ability to measure the total number of nodes on the Bitcoin network. The answer lies in understanding how the network is distributed and how data is exchanged between nodes.
Understanding the Network Topology
In a decentralized network like Bitcoin, each node acts as a relay station, relaying messages from one peer to another. However, not all nodes are active or connected at the same time. Nodes without peers or nodes that have been abandoned for an extended period of time are known as “dead” nodes.
Network Traffic and Node Count
The number of active nodes on the Bitcoin network is difficult to determine directly, as it depends on various factors such as node maintenance, reboots, or simply going offline. However, we can estimate the total number of nodes by analyzing network traffic patterns.
According to a study published in 2019 that analyzed data from 2007 to 2018, approximately 6 million unique addresses were created during this period. Each address is associated with a public key, and each public key corresponds to one Bitcoin address.
Based on this information, researchers estimated that there are approximately 12-15 million active nodes on the Bitcoin network today. However, these estimates may not be completely accurate, as some nodes may still be active but have been inactive for a long time.
How to find out the number of nodes
While it is difficult to estimate the exact number of nodes, there are various metrics and methods that we can use to better understand the network:
- Node density: Node density is the ratio of the total number of nodes to the maximum possible capacity of the network. A higher node density indicates a more active network.
- Network Traffic: Analyzing network traffic patterns can provide insight into the number of transactions, blocks, and connections exchanged between nodes.
- Data from Mining Pool Operators: Some mining pool operators publish data on their websites or public forums that may include information about the total number of addresses, active miners, and transaction volume.
Current Estimates
According to various sources, including a 2020 CoinMarketCap report, the estimated number of nodes on the Bitcoin network is approximately:
- 12-15 million: This estimate comes from researchers using data from 2018.
- 20-30 million
: The most recent estimate based on network traffic models and mining pool data.
Please note that these estimates may vary depending on the source, methodology, and time frame considered. However, they do provide an idea of the relative size of the Bitcoin network.
Conclusion
While we cannot directly count the number of nodes in real time, analyzing network traffic patterns, node density, and data from mining pool operators provides valuable information about the overall size of the Bitcoin network. As a single node, you may not be able to provide an accurate answer, but by examining these metrics, you can gain a deeper understanding of the Bitcoin ecosystem.
Sources:
- “Bitcoin Network Topology Study” (2019)
- “Estimating the Number of Active Nodes on the Bitcoin Network” (2020, CoinMarketCap)
- “Bitcoin Node Density and Mining Pool Data” (2022)
Stay informed about the latest developments in the world of cryptocurrency!